GEN·MA Studio creates Japanese-inspired art prints for modern interiors.

The work draws from traditional composition — red suns, ink contrast, structural balance — and reinterprets it with contemporary clarity.

(gen) — word
(ma) — space

GEN·MA brings together 言 and 間 — word and space — as a study of balance, pause and structure.

Pronounced: Guen-ma.

Language & Personalization

Each personalized piece is carefully translated into proper Japanese Katakana — the writing system used in Japan for foreign names.

Every character is selected with linguistic care and cultural respect.

No automated character generators.

No decorative symbols.

Only accurate Japanese script.
